The agricultural industry relies on various chemicals to protect crops and enhance yields. However, the residual presence of these chemicals in soil and water can pose environmental and health risks. This is where the superior adsorption properties of nut shell activated carbon come into play. Thanks to its highly developed pore structure, this type of activated carbon exhibits exceptional affinity for a broad spectrum of organic pollutants, including many common pesticide residues. By incorporating nut shell activated carbon into soil treatments or water filtration systems used in agriculture, we can significantly reduce the concentration of these harmful substances. This not only contributes to healthier soil ecosystems but also ensures the safety of produce.
The effectiveness of nut shell activated carbon in adsorbing pesticide residues is directly linked to its high surface area and specific pore size distribution, which can be tailored during the manufacturing process. This allows for targeted removal of even trace amounts of contaminants, making it an invaluable tool for achieving agricultural chemical residue absorption targets. Furthermore, its durability and regenerability mean it can be a cost-effective and sustainable solution for farms and agricultural processing facilities. Beyond pesticide residue removal, nut shell activated carbon also finds utility in improving water quality for irrigation and in the purification of water used in agricultural processes. Its ability to adsorb organic matter, improve water clarity, and remove unwanted odors contributes to overall better plant health and productivity. The versatility of this material makes it a cornerstone for sustainable agricultural operations looking to minimize environmental impact and maximize crop quality.
